Background
The protein encoded by TMPO (thymopoietin) resides in the nucleus and may play a role in the assembly of the nuclear lamina, and thus help maintain the structural organization of the nuclear envelope. It may function as a receptor for the attachment of lamin filaments to the inner nuclear membrane. Mutations in TMPO are associated with dilated cardiomyopathy. Alternatively spliced transcript variants encoding different isoforms have been noted for TMPO.
